Thinking from the ground up

With so many different technologies available to the heating industry, it can often prove difficult for energy-conscious businesses to know which heating system will best meet their needs. James Rudman explains the use of ground source heat pumps as one of the more viable choices available.
It is undeniable that the topic of energy efficiency remains one of the UK’s hottest. Yet, despite firmly holding its place at the top of the news agenda for over a decade, many businesses are still only taking a short-term approach when it comes to improving their environmental credentials. As interest in renewables from commercial operations continues to grow, off-gas businesses are turning to installers to guide them through an increasingly complex marketplace and are challenging heating engineers to find the right specification to suit their needs.
